Stuffed Italian Meatloaf is a savory sensation that brings the flavors of Italy to your dinner table. This delicious recipe features a juicy blend of ground beef and Italian sausage, generously filled with melted mozzarella cheese and topped with rich marinara sauce. Perfect for family gatherings or weeknight meals, this dish promises to impress with its bold tastes and comforting textures, making every bite a delightful experience.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b lean ground beef
- 0.5 lb Italian sausage (mild or spicy)
- 1 cup breadcrumbs (plain or Italian-style)
- 2 large eggs
- 1/4 cup fresh parsley, chopped
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ese (divided)
- 1 cup marinara sauce (plus more for topping)
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a large bowl, mix together ground beef, Italian sausage, breadcrumbs, garlic, parsley, salt, pepper, and eggs until well combined.
- Fold in half of the shredded mozzarella.
- Shape the mixture into a loaf on the baking sheet.
- Top with marinara sauce and sprinkle the remaining mozzarella on top.
- Bake for about 60 minutes or until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(70°C). Serve hot with additional marinara sauce.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 60 minutes
